/** 
 @fileoverview Shows how to create a custom LayoutManager with ScriptUI.
  @class Shows how to create a custom LayoutManager with ScriptUI.
 
  <h4>Usage</h4>

  <ol>
  <li>Run the snippet in the ExtendScript Toolkit (see Readme.txt). Note; this snippet can run in any application that supports ScriptUI.
  <li>You should see a dialog appear.
  <li>Try selecting the drop-down list in the top-left corner of the dialog; note how the layout of the dialog 
  changes in response to changing the selected item in the drop-down list.
  </ol>
 
  <h4>Description</h4>
  
  <p>Uses a custom layout manager to arrange the components within a group.  The bottom
  group, 'buttons', of the Panel uses the custom 'StairStepButtonLayout' to arrange the buttons 
  in a stepping fashion.

  <p>The reference to the custom layout manager object is stored in the 'layout' property of 
  the container element for the managed components. The custom layout object 
  provides a 'layout' method that performs the layout calculations. It calculates the necessary 'size' and 
  'location' of each child element, using the 'preferredSize' property of the container, which
  must also be calculated.<br />
  
  @constructor Constructor
 */

	// Define a custom layout manager that arranges the children
	// of 'container' in a stair-step fashion.
	function StairStepButtonLayout (container) 
	{
		this.initSelf(container);
	}

	// Initialization method
	function SSBL_initSelf (container) 
	{
		this.container = container;
	}
	// Layout method, which calculates the size and positions of child elements
	function SSBL_layout()
	{
			var top = 0, left = 0;
			var width;
			var vspacing = 10, hspacing = 20;
			for (var i = 0; i < this.container.children.length; i++) 
			{
					var child = this.container.children[i];
					if (typeof child.layout != "undefined")
					{
						// If child is a container, call its layout method
						child.layout.layout();
					}
			
					child.size = child.preferredSize;
					child.location = [left, top];
					width = left + child.size.width;
					top += child.size.height + vspacing;
					left += hspacing;
			}
			this.container.preferredSize = [width, top - vspacing];
	}

	// Attach methods to Object's prototype
	StairStepButtonLayout.prototype.initSelf = SSBL_initSelf;
	StairStepButtonLayout.prototype.layout = SSBL_layout;
